Google PlayストアでUnionpediaアプリを復元するために作業中です
🌟ナビゲーションを改善するためにデザインを簡素化しました!
Instagram Facebook X LinkedIn

Object Data Management GroupとSQL

ショートカット: 違い類似点ジャカード類似性係数参考文献

Object Data Management GroupとSQLの違い

Object Data Management Group vs. SQL

Object Data Management Group (オブジェクトデータマネージメントグループ、ODMG) は、1991年夏にオブジェクトデータベース (オブジェクトデータベース管理システム、ODBMS) の開発企業の人々が会した朝食で、サン・マイクロシステムズのリック・キャッテルが提案し主導して設立された、標準化団体である。 SQL(Structured Query Language)(エスキューエルよりデジタル大辞泉、IT用語がわかる辞典を参照、シークェル、シーケルよりDBM用語辞典を参照)は、関係データベース管理システム (RDBMS) において、データの操作や定義を行うためのデータベース言語(問い合わせ言語)、ドメイン固有言語である。プログラミングにおいてデータベースへのアクセスのために、他のプログラミング言語と併用される。 SQLが使われるRDBは「エドガー・F・コッドによって考案された関係データベースの関係モデルにおける演算体系である、関係代数と関係論理(関係計算)に基づいている」と宣伝されていることが多い。しかし、SQLについては、そのコッド自身をはじめ他からも、関係代数と関係論理にきちんと準拠していないとして批判されてはいる(The Third Manifesto - クリス・デイト、ヒュー・ダーウェン)。

Object Data Management GroupとSQL間の類似点

Object Data Management GroupとSQLは(ユニオンペディアに)共通で10ものを持っています: 実装データ型データベース言語アプリケーションソフトウェアオブジェクト指向問い合わせ言語移植性関係データベースJava束縛 (コンピュータ)

実装

実装(じっそう、implementation)とは、何らかの機能(や仕様)を実現するための(具体的な)装備や方法のこと。

Object Data Management Groupと実装 · SQLと実装 · 続きを見る »

データ型

Pythonの標準データ型階層 データ型(データがた、)とは、コンピュータプログラミングや計算機科学において、属性を持つデータを分類し、その扱われ方をコンパイラやインタープリタに知らせるプログラム。単に型(かた、Type)とも言われる。 多くのプログラミング言語は、整数型・浮動小数点型・ブール型・文字型といった基本データ型を備えている。計算対象にされるデータは、しばしば値(value)と言われる。データ型は式内の値を制約して、関数への適用可能性や変数への代入可能性を定義する。データ型は、値の集合の概念と近似している。

Object Data Management Groupとデータ型 · SQLとデータ型 · 続きを見る »

データベース言語

データベース言語(データベースげんご、database language)は、コンピュータのデータベースを扱うためのコンピュータ言語である。 データベース言語を使うことにより、データベース利用者やアプリケーションソフトウェアは、データベースにアクセスすることができる。 データベースを扱う機能のうち検索 (問い合わせ) が重要であるため、通例は (データベース) 問い合わせ言語とも呼ばれる。 ただしデータベース言語と問い合わせ言語は、概念的に重なる部分もあるが、同義ではない (後述)。 2008年現在、最も普及しているデータベース言語は関係データベースのデータベース言語SQLである。

Object Data Management Groupとデータベース言語 · SQLとデータベース言語 · 続きを見る »

アプリケーションソフトウェア

アプリケーションソフトウェア(application software)あるいはアプリケーションソフト(最近は英語では極端に略すとapp(s)アップ)は、ある特定の機能や目的のために開発・使用されるソフトウェアIT用語辞典 e-words、「」の説明 - 2023年7月12日閲覧。で、コンピュータの操作自体のためのものではないもの。たとえば、ワープロソフト、表計算ソフト、イラスト作成(お絵かき)用ソフトウェア、写真加工用ソフトウェアなど。アプリケーションプログラム(応用プログラム)ともいい、コンピュータ・プログラムの一種である。 アプリケーションと(2番目の語を省略して)も呼ばれ。「アプリケーション」は「応用」という意味なので日本語では「応用ソフト」とも呼ぶ(が、最近は「応用ソフト」と呼ばれることは減った)。日本語ではアプリとも略される。「アプリ」という略称の用例は1980年代から存在する。

Object Data Management Groupとアプリケーションソフトウェア · SQLとアプリケーションソフトウェア · 続きを見る »

オブジェクト指向

オブジェクト指向(オブジェクトしこう、object-oriented)は、ソフトウェア開発とコンピュータプログラミングのために用いられる考え方である。元々は特定のプログラミングパラダイムを説明するために考案された言葉であり、その当時の革新的技術であったGUI(グラフィカル・ユーザーインターフェース)とも密接に関連していた。明確な用語としては1970年代に誕生し、1981年頃から知名度を得て、1986年頃からソフトウェア開発のムーブメントと化した後に、1990年頃にはソフトウェア開発の総合技術としての共通認識を確立している。ソフトウェア開発における一つの標語のような扱い方もされている。 オブジェクトとは、プログラミング視点ではデータ構造とその専属手続きを一つにまとめたものを指しており、分析/設計視点では情報資源とその処理手順を一つにまとめたものを指している。

Object Data Management Groupとオブジェクト指向 · SQLとオブジェクト指向 · 続きを見る »

問い合わせ言語

問い合わせ言語(といあわせげんご、query language)とは、コンピュータのデータに対して問い合わせをするためのコンピュータ言語である。 データの構造(データモデル)によってさまざまである。たとえば、関係データベースに対する問い合わせ言語は、関係代数の集合演算、比較、ソートといった機能を持つものが多い。 なお、コンピュータのデータベースを扱うためのコンピュータ言語をデータベース言語という。 問い合わせ言語とデータベース言語は、概念的に重なる部分もあるが、同義ではない。

Object Data Management Groupと問い合わせ言語 · SQLと問い合わせ言語 · 続きを見る »

移植性

移植性(いしょくせい)、ポータビリティ(portability)とは他の環境への移行のしやすさの性質のこと。

Object Data Management Groupと移植性 · SQLと移植性 · 続きを見る »

関係データベース

関係データベース(かんけいデータベース、リレーショナルデータベース、英: relational database)は、関係モデル(リレーショナルデータモデル、後述)にもとづいて設計、開発されるデータベースである。関係データベースを管理するデータベース管理システム (DBMS) を関係データベース管理システム (RDBMS) と呼ぶ。 Oracle Database、Microsoft SQL Server、MySQL、PostgreSQL、DB2、FileMaker、H2 Database などがRDBMSである関係データベースに含まれないデータベースは、NoSQL などを参照。。

Object Data Management Groupと関係データベース · SQLと関係データベース · 続きを見る »

Java

Java(ジャバ、ジャヴァ)は、汎用プログラミング言語とソフトウェアプラットフォームの双方を指している総称ブランドである。オラクルおよびその関連会社の登録商標である。1996年にサン・マイクロシステムズによって市場リリースされ、2010年に同社がオラクルに吸収合併された事によりJavaの版権もそちらに移行した。 プログラミング言語Javaは、C++に類似の構文、クラスベースのオブジェクト指向、マルチスレッド、ガベージコレクション、コンポーネントベース、分散コンピューティングといった特徴を持ち、平易性重視のプログラム書式による堅牢性と、仮想マシン上での実行によるセキュリティ性およびプラットフォーム非依存性が理念とされている。

JavaとObject Data Management Group · JavaとSQL · 続きを見る »

束縛 (コンピュータ)

束縛またはバインディング(binding)は、主に「対応付け」や「関連付け」などの意味で用いられるコンピュータ用語である。コンピュータ関連で「束縛」という語が使われるものはいくつかあり、それぞれ具体的な内容は異なるので、以下いくつかの例を示す。

Object Data Management Groupと束縛 (コンピュータ) · SQLと束縛 (コンピュータ) · 続きを見る »

上記のリストは以下の質問に答えます

Object Data Management GroupとSQLの間の比較

SQLが128を有しているObject Data Management Groupは、34の関係を有しています。 彼らは一般的な10で持っているように、ジャカード指数は6.17%です = 10 / (34 + 128)。

参考文献

この記事では、Object Data Management GroupとSQLとの関係を示しています。情報が抽出された各記事にアクセスするには、次のURLをご覧ください: